Jobs for Pharmacology Grads in New York

In this state, there are 40,550 people employed in jobs related to a Pharmacology degree, compared to 599,850 nationwide.

Pharmacology Jobs Nationwide vs. NY

Wages for Pharmacology Jobs in New York

In this state, Pharmacology grads earn an average of $139,462. Nationwide, they make an average of $130,343.
